Renfrew on Bow Trail has a couple of Viper Tech's, they sell a lot of SRT vehicles and I found their parts guy Andrew Hope very knowledgeable. I do all my own work so I have no first hand experience with any local dealers. For the Roe installation I would also talk to Davenports, I checked out a Paxton install they did on a Gen 3, very clean and the owner was very pleased with the work, they also did a silver Gen 2 a couple of years back. As said previously they are a little pricey but the work appears top notch.

Sorry guys there is no one in Calgary that I would use to install a Paxton. Davenport did a motor for me years ago and I spun a bearing in the motor in less than 18 months. Never again. The trust just isn't there. Some of you may have had good luck but not me. I would have Mark at Woodhouse do it. Mark did my 06 and I love it. As for the Roe, I am not sure about that one as its not installed that often.
As for Viper techs, I have used Courtesy Chrysler, Dan is the service writer. He is a pretty good guy and knows these cars cold.
